Understanding Cold Air Intakes
A cold air intake (CAI) is designed to improve the engine’s airflow by drawing in cooler air from outside the engine bay. Cooler air is denser and contains more oxygen, which can lead to improved combustion and, consequently, more power.
- Benefits of Cold Air Intake:
- Increased horsepower and torque
- Improved throttle response
- Enhanced engine sound
- Potential Downsides:
- Possible decrease in low-end torque
- Increased engine noise
Exploring Full Exhaust Systems
A full exhaust system replaces the factory exhaust components, including the headers, catalytic converters, and mufflers. This modification aims to reduce back pressure and improve exhaust flow, allowing the engine to expel gases more efficiently.
- Benefits of Full Exhaust:
- Significant horsepower gains
- Improved exhaust tone
- Potential weight reduction
- Potential Downsides:
- May be louder than stock
- Installation can be complex
Power Gains: Cold Air Intake vs. Full Exhaust
When considering power gains, both modifications have their merits. A cold air intake typically offers a modest increase in horsepower, often ranging from 5 to 15 horsepower, depending on the specific model and tuning. On the other hand, a full exhaust system can provide a more substantial increase, sometimes exceeding 20 to 30 horsepower.
However, the actual gains can vary based on several factors, including the specific components used, the condition of the vehicle, and whether additional tuning is performed. It’s essential to consider the overall performance goals when deciding between these two modifications.
Cost Considerations
Both cold air intakes and full exhaust systems can be found within the $1,000 budget, but prices can vary significantly based on brand and quality. Generally, cold air intakes are less expensive, often ranging from $200 to $500. Full exhaust systems, on the other hand, typically range from $500 to $1,000, depending on the complexity and materials used.
- Average Prices:
- Cold Air Intake: $200 – $500
- Full Exhaust System: $500 – $1,000
Installation and Maintenance
Installation complexity is another factor to consider. Cold air intakes are generally straightforward to install, often requiring basic tools and minimal mechanical knowledge. Full exhaust systems may require more advanced skills, especially if modifications to existing components are necessary.
- Installation Tips:
- Read the manufacturer’s instructions carefully.
- Consider professional installation for full exhaust systems.
- Ensure all connections are secure to prevent leaks.
